A few things I noticed during my own playthrough of the game in regards to realistic vs gameplay is that the unrealistic aspects can typically be divided into two categories: Gameplay Serving or Gameplay Limitations. Gameplay Serving are aspects that are unrealistic, but need to be there in order for the game to function as a game. A good examples on this mission is the radio chatter at the beginning reminding the element to remember their ROE. That chatter is really just a reminder for the players that you shouldn't just go in blasting everyone like you would a normal FPS game, rather than being a realistic depiction of actual chatter to set the mood. Another big aspect is how accurate the aimbots on the suspects are. In the gaming world, we have people who are incredibly accurate and fast paced, far more than would be realistic for any real world gunplay. In order for the game to not turn into a reaction shooter like most others, the suspects need to have an advantage in accuracy to make the players focus more on planning, teamwork, and how to actually enter and clear a room. (Though I will say it could be turned down a bit for both the friendly and hostile npcs due to how accurate they are at shooting through walls). Gameplay Limitations are aspects that, while would serve the gameplay and would be more realistic, are out of the scope of what the game devs can feasibly do within any amount of time. A good example of this would be adding an overwatch/ sniper to the team. Adding something like that would mean all of the maps so far would need to be redesigned from the ground up in order to accommodate that perspective. Windows, suspect walk patterns, AI callouts, counter snipers, decoys, an actual overwatch position, how that functions in a singleplayer and multiplayer setting, etc. would all need to be figured out and then implemented. This is a MASSIVE amount of work for a single piece of a game that already functions well (albiet, unrealistically) without it. Love hearing your expertise and perspective on this game! @asongeveryday
9 ай бұрын
The culprit is the "morale" system. It has been screwed up to the point where using tactics that would normally decrease suspect morale actually increase it. The more suspects that are neutralized or apprehended, the higher their morale becomes. Using equipment like flashbangs as well as other general tactics increase it. They will have max morale very early on in a level and therefore fire on sight, rush you, and refuse compliance.
